Scuba Fins

Scuba fins are the primary means of propulsion for the diver. They are typically found in either a full-foot or open-heel design. Much like a scuba mask, fins are available in many different styles, and as such most experts recommend trying several before purchasing a specific model.

Differing scuba fins can have vastly different characteristics. They can be designed for maneuverability, speed, power, or varying combinations. An even distribution of these characteristics is recommended for beginning divers.

There are a number of things to take into consideration when shopping for scuba fins. The most important aspect is comfort, as an uncomfortable fin can ruin an otherwise great diving experience. Another important consideration is performance, with the ideal fin allowing your to swim with a minimal amount of effort.
